Compression braces provide effective support in reducing lymphatic swelling and improving circulation. They represent a new range of modern medical devices designed to apply controlled, therapeutic pressure to the tissues, helping to limit excessive fluid accumulation and promote proper drainage. As a result, these products play an important role in the prevention and treatment of swelling in the feet, ankles, lower legs, and lower limbs.
Using compression improves the function of the lymphatic and venous systems, reduces the feeling of heaviness, and decreases tissue tension and pain. Regular compression therapy supports recovery after injuries, sprains, and surgical procedures, while preventing the progression of edema in chronic vascular conditions.
Many models offer adjustable compression, allowing the level of pressure to be tailored to current needs, while modern materials provide optimal elasticity, breathability, and all-day comfort.
